Abstract:
The relative importance of spatial and temporal patterning of odor-evoked activity in the olfactory bulb is controversial. Recently, voltage-sensitive dye imaging has been used to demonstrate that odor-evoked glomerular patterns evolve over time in an odor-specific manner. The results suggest that odor information is contained in a combination of spatial and temporal response components.
